Which element in OutSystems allows for the creation of menu options by drag and drop?

The correct answer is that the element in OutSystems that allows for the creation of menu options by drag and drop is the Menu. Menus in OutSystems are designed specifically to facilitate navigation within your application. They enable developers to visually arrange and organize menu items through a drag-and-drop interface, which simplifies the process of creating dynamic and user-friendly navigation systems.

When working with menus, developers can easily add, remove, or rearrange menu items to complete the application's navigation structure. This functionality is particularly beneficial as it streamlines the development process and allows for quick adjustments without needing extensive coding.

In contrast, Web Blocks are reusable components that encapsulate a portion of UI and logic; they are not primarily focused on navigation. Screens are individual views that display content to users, and while modules organize different parts of the application, they do not directly assist in creating menu options in a drag-and-drop manner. Thus, the Menu is specifically tailored for creating navigation elements, making it the correct answer in this context.
